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
79586 44645 99
11 9918301024
11 9918301024
698209 1567 53 5032273
All about undefined
Interested in learning more?
11 9918301024
698209 1567 53 5032273
See more
94126115968 81620
161019 08026 201471
See more
418992350 77469
691180 3835 75509352423
See more